Quality Assessment
As of 04 September 2026, Prataap Snacks Ltd holds an average quality grade. The company operates in the FMCG sector and maintains a conservative capital structure with a low average debt-to-equity ratio of 0.05 times, indicating minimal reliance on debt financing. However, the long-term growth outlook is somewhat subdued, with operating profit declining at an annualised rate of -7.63% over the past five years. Despite this, the company has demonstrated resilience by reporting positive results for the last four consecutive quarters, with profit before tax (excluding other income) growing by an impressive 225.36% and net profit after tax increasing by 258.0% in the most recent quarter. These figures highlight operational improvements and effective cost management in recent periods.
Valuation Considerations
Currently, Prataap Snacks Ltd is considered very expensive relative to its peers. The stock trades at a price-to-book value of 4, which is significantly higher than the sector average. This premium valuation is supported by a return on equity (ROE) of 1.9%, which, while modest, is accompanied by strong profit growth of 198.5% over the past year. The price-to-earnings-to-growth (PEG) ratio stands at 1.1, suggesting that the market’s expectations for future earnings growth are largely priced in. Investors should be cautious about the elevated valuation, as it implies limited margin for error if growth slows or market conditions deteriorate.
Financial Trend and Performance
The latest data shows that Prataap Snacks Ltd has delivered mixed returns over various time frames. The stock has generated a market-beating return of 17.76% over the past year, outperforming the BSE500 index’s 1.14% return. Over six months, the stock gained 14.87%, though shorter-term returns have been slightly negative, with a 1-month decline of 1.04% and a 3-month dip of 0.85%. Year-to-date, the stock is down 2.65%. These fluctuations reflect market volatility and sector-specific dynamics. Importantly, promoter confidence remains strong, with promoters increasing their stake by 1.18% in the previous quarter to hold 56.77% of the company, signalling faith in the company’s future prospects.
